HTTP 的缺点

    到现在为止,我们已了解到 HTTP  具有相当优秀和方便的一面,然而 HTTP  并非只有好的一面,事物皆具两

面性,它也是有不足之处的。


HTTP  主要有这些不足,例举如下。
  1.     通信使用明文(不加密),内容可能会被窃听
  2.     不验证通信方的身份,因此有可能遭遇伪装
  3.     无法证明报文的完整性,所以有可能已遭篡改

这些问题不仅在 HTTP  上出现,其他未加密的协议中也会存在这类问题。


    除此之外, HTTP  本身还有很多缺点。而且,还有像某些特定的 Web  服务器和特定的 Web  浏览器在实际应
用中存在的不足(也可以说成是脆弱性或安全漏洞),另外,用 Java  和 PHP  等编程语言开发的 Web  应用也
可能存在安全漏洞。

猜你喜欢

转载自blog.csdn.net/rocling/article/details/80915588